![]() We're putting together a potato cannon bait launcher for fishing the beach. Most of the ones we've seen on the internet are pneumatic rather than combustion driven. Any reason why a combustion driven won't work? They are probably too loud for Grand Isle or Pensacola, but might be ok for Holly Beach or Rutherford, no? Anyone ever use these (pneumatic or combustion)? We can already cast 250 ft with 12' ugly stiks, so we're really looking to launch bait 400-600 feet. Launching mullet seems simple enough, but are there any ideas for launching crab without freezing it in a block of ice? All insights and discussion appreciated. |
